HOW WE JUDGE

DATA + SOUL, EQUAL WEIGHT

Two forces. One verdict. Neither alone tells the full story.

50%

THE DATA

  • BeatAutopsy composite scores (melody, rhythm, harmony, production)
  • Streaming and engagement metrics
  • Growth trajectory and market analysis
  • Sonic fingerprint originality scoring
50%

THE CULTURE

  • Public fan voting
  • Industry panel evaluation
  • Artist peer review
  • Cultural critics assessment

HOW IT WORKS

3 STEPS TO GRAVITY

Nominate. Vote. Celebrate.

1

NOMINATE

Artists, fans, and the industry submit nominations across all 10 categories. Eligibility window: Jan–Sep 2026.

2

VOTE

Public vote opens October 2026. BeatAutopsy data scores run in parallel. 50/50 weighted final tally.

3

CELEBRATE

December 2026 live ceremony. Winners crowned. Performances. Premieres. History.
